NAT Setup
Setting up a NAT (Network Address Translation) is a vital step in creating a secure and stable network for your business. NAT allows multiple devices to share a single public IP address, which helps protect your network from unwanted traffic and attacks. It also makes it easier to manage your network by providing a neat and tidy way to connect all your devices.
To set up NAT, you need to have a router with NAT capabilities. Most modern routers support NAT and come with detailed instructions on how to set it up. Once you have your router, the first step is to assign a private IP address to all the devices on your network. This can usually be done through the router's web-based interface.
Next, you need to create a NAT rule that maps the private IP addresses to your public IP address. This is done by configuring your router's NAT settings. Depending on your router, this may be done through a GUI interface or by manually editing the router's configuration file. The NAT rule should also specify the ports that need to be opened for each device or service.
Once the NAT rule is set up, you will need to configure your firewall to allow traffic through the specified ports. This is important because NAT alone does not provide any protection against unwanted traffic. By setting up a firewall, you can limit the traffic to only the services you want to make available to the public.

QoS

QoS (Quality of Service) is a term that refers to the ability of a network to provide consistent, reliable data transmission rates, low packet loss and minimal network latency. It is a crucial feature of networks such as the internet, where traffic is constantly moving in various directions. QoS plays a significant role in determining how well different types of traffic are handled, and how effectively the network can meet the needs of its users.
In an age where more and more people are increasingly reliant on the internet, QoS has become an essential feature of network management. It enables networks to prioritize the delivery of different types of data based on their importance, ensuring that users access their online content efficiently. It is essential for businesses that rely heavily on video conferencing, cloud-based systems, and other high-bandwidth applications to ensure the best internet experience for their employees and customers.
One way that QoS works is through the use of differentiated service codes (DSCs). These are markers that are inserted into packets of data, which identify the level of importance they have. For instance, video or voice data is typically assigned a higher level of importance, and therefore given priority over the data. Without this mechanism, the network would treat all data the same, which would lead to network congestion and slow page loads.

Router Default Username


A router is a device that connects multiple devices to a network, such as the internet. Every router comes with a default username and password, which the user can use to access the router's settings. It is essential for the user to know the default username and password of the router since they may need to access these settings to configure the router, add/remove devices, or change the network password.
Most routers have a default username of 'admin' or 'user' and a default password of 'password' or '1234'. These default login details are usually listed in the user manual or on the bottom of the router itself.
However, it is crucial to change the default username and password to ensure the security of the network. Leaving the default login details enables unauthorized access to the router's settings, making the network susceptible to hacking and cyber-attacks. Changing the router's default login details are easy and can be done by accessing the router's settings and choosing a new username and password.
In case the user forgets the router's login details or reset the router, they can use the default username and password to access the router's settings again. However, it is essential to change these details immediately to secure the network.

VPN software

VPN software has become increasingly popular as more people use the internet for personal and professional activities. A VPN, or virtual private network, allows you to create a secure connection to another network over the internet. This means that when you use a VPN, your internet traffic is encrypted and your online activities are hidden from prying eyes.


One of the key benefits of VPN software is that it can provide added security when using public Wi-Fi networks. These networks can be vulnerable to hackers and cybercriminals, who can intercept your internet traffic and steal sensitive information like passwords and credit card numbers. By using a VPN, you can protect yourself from this type of attack and surf the web with peace of mind.


VPN software can also be used to access geo-restricted content, such as streaming services that are only available in certain countries. By connecting to a VPN server in a different country, you can spoof your location and access content that would otherwise be unavailable.


When choosing VPN software, it's important to consider factors like speed, security, and ease of use. Some VPN providers offer free services, but these are often slow and may not be as secure as paid options. It's also important to choose a VPN provider that has a good reputation and a track record of protecting user privacy.
